Transaction 8061136fa9cd22f2824edfca1a10c3c992873864530da1b503194d3429798f48
1 Input
2 Outputs
- 8061136fa9cd22f2824edfca1a10c3c992873864530da1b503194d3429798f48:0
- 8061136fa9cd22f2824edfca1a10c3c992873864530da1b503194d3429798f48:1
value 3993106655
address 1LKdCLxzvhm2xroQkNLg55CGE7RoQFmtUP
value 33534
address 1FTEeSeEKY9QDyDoF7aVRSrp56Z3e76Mg6